Catamount Men’s Golf Fifth at SoCon Championship

Adam Hooker paces WCU’s scoring five in a tie for seventh after 18 holes

Greensboro, Ga. – Western Carolina has a pair of golfers under par through Sunday's opening round at the 2023 Southern Conference Men's Golf Championship as the Catamounts are in fifth place with 36 holes to play at the champion-crowning event at the par-72, 7,393-yard Oconee Course at the Reynolds Lake Oconee. Adam Hooker posted a first-round score of 2-under par 70 to lead the Catamounts in a tie for seventh with Pablo Hernandez joining him at 1-under par in a tie for 16th after 18 holes of play.

Hooker is tied with eight other golfers in the seventh-place tie at 2-under par 70 after Sunday's first round. Opening on the back nine, the Lebanon, Va., graduate transfer carded a pair of birdies through his first eight holes and was poised to make the turn to the front nine at 2-under before a bogey on the par-4 18th relegated him back to 1-under. Hooker closed his day with eight pars and a third birdie on the par-4 sixth to finish the day at 2-under par.
 
Hernandez is amidst a five-way tie for 16th after his opening round at 1-under par 71. A redshirt junior transfer from Madrid, Spain, Hernandez overcame a triple-bogey on the par-3 13th by carding a team-best five birdies, three after opening on the back nine to make the turn to the front even. He moved back to 1-under with a birdie on the par-5 No. 1 and countered a bogey with his fifth birdie to go along with 11 pars for the 71.
 
Redshirt freshman Josh Lendach posted his third-best round as a Catamount with an even-par 72 to finish Sunday in a three-way tie for 21st. The Raleigh, N.C., native countered a pair of bogeys with two birdies – one per side – and matched Hooker with 14 pars, tied for the most in the tournament field.
 
Rounding out WCU's scoring five are fifth-year senior Louis Theys in a tie for 29th at 3-over par 75 and senior Magnus Pedersen in a three-way tie for 38th at 8-over par 80. Theys posted 13 pars on Sunday to go along with a pair of birdies, but two bogeys and a costly triple bogey on the par-3, 170-yard No. 5 left him a 3-over, 75. Pedersen had six bogeys and one double-bogey against 11 pars in the first round, in the clubhouse at 8-over par in a tie for 38th.
 
No. 33 ETSU (274) leads the eight-team field by three strokes over a second-place tie between Furman and No. 47 Chattanooga at 277. Mercer sits in fourth at 285, three strokes ahead of WCU (288) to round out the top five. Wofford (290) is two strokes in arrears of the Catamounts in sixth with No. 48 UNCG (292) and Samford (294) rounding out the field.
 
ETSU duo Matty Dodd-Berry and Mats Ege are tied atop the individual leaderboard after 18 holes of play, tied with matching scores of 6-under par 66. Chattanooga's Paul Conroy and Harris Barth of Furman are tied for third overall a stroke back at 5-under par 67.
